Although this study was only conducted in
General Biology classes at Blinn, it may suggest a
trend at colleges in general. Research mentioned
earlier in this paper and similar unreferenced studies
have provided ample evidence that school children’s
mood and performance levels are affected by eating
breakfast. Still other research has investigated the
levels of blood glucose in affecting performance of
college students. The results from this study support
the general conclusion that eating breakfast has an
effect on test results.
